The starting point of Paul Streeten's book is the dilemma, faced by policy makers in many developing countries: should the price of food be high, in order to stimulate production, or low, in order to prevent poor food buyers from starving? The author goes on to discuss the role of prices in the light of these and other objectives. Research report on obstacles to food and beverage exports from Kenya - explains role of the agricultural sector in exports, as well as research method; makes a market study in petroleum exporting countries; examines potentials of coffee, tea, livestock, sugar, maize, pulses and horticultureal cash crops; discusses marketing problems, the economic policy of food exports and economic implications for Kenya's development policy.
